How to earn Backstabber Medal in COD Mobile Season 6

Activision regularly updates the events section in Call of Duty: Mobile and it is one of the ways to introduce new content in the game. This time, the developers have added an event which offers Katana as a reward. Players need to complete several tasks and one of them is to earn backstabber medal and here is how you can do it.

The featured event section is very simple to complete as players just need to look for the tasks from the events menu and complete them in an orderly fashion. One of the tasks in this event is to get backstabber medal five times.

STEPS TO EARN BACKSTABBER MEDAL IN COD MOBILE

Backstabber medal is awarded when a player kills the enemy from behind. The medal is awarded only if you stab or slash the enemy’s back which means that a melee weapon is absolutely necessary to complete the task. Follow these steps to complete mission easily and remember to do it five times to earn the medal multiple times.

  • Go to Multiplayer and enter the loadout section.
  • Select any loadout you like and click on the secondary weapon slot. Equip a simple knife or any other melee weapon of your choice.
  • Start a match in any mode you like and stealthily position yourself is such a way that enemy can pass by your side without noticing you.
  • Once a enemy passes you, close the gap and kill them from behind and you will earn the medal.
  • Repeat the process three times to earn the medal thrice and complete the task.

This is the simplest method to complete this task. Players who like some action can even challenge their enemies for a gun versus knife fight and use their skills to get behind the enemy player and kill them. This task is slightly harder than others and hence, we recommend to use the stealth method for completing the task efficiently and in less time.

Skyrim gets a next-gen upgrade for its 10th anniversary

0

It seems that Bethesda is continuing its tradition of re-releasing Skyrim and this time, it is slated to release on PlayStation 5 and Xbox Series S|X. Since its initial release in 2011, Skyrim has been ported to numerous devices including VR for PSVR and PC.

During QuakeCon 2021, Bethesda announced “the most definitive version of Skyrim:” The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im Anniversary Edition. Owners of Skyrim Special Edition (which includes all three DLCS: Dawnguard, Hearthfire, and Dragonborn along with graphical improvements) will receive a free update that introduces a Fishing mechanic, a new survival focused game mode as well as new quests, all of which are a part of Bethesda’s Creation Club.

All existing owners of Skyrim Special Edition will have the option to upgrade to the Anniversary Edition which includes extra Creation Club content. According to Bethesda, the Anniversary Edition includes “74 creations, all 48 currently available and 26 to be released. These showcase over 500+ individual elements such as quests, items, armor, houses, etc.

While Elder Scrolls 6 is still a few years away, fans can experience the world of Skyrim once again when the Anniversary Edition launches on November 11, 2021, for PlayStation 5, Xbox Series S|X, and PC.

All Indian teams make it to knockouts | VCC Main Event Day 3 Summary

Another happy day for Indian Valorant fans as all three Indian teams qualified for the knockout phase of the Valorant Conquerors Championship Main Event after a Day 3 sweep. Enigma Gaming, Global Esports, and Velocity Gaming have now joined Team Exploit for the next phase of the VCC, which will begin from the 27th of August, with Team Exploit taking on Enigma as Global clash with VLT in another El Clasico.

Day 3 started with an all-Indian affair, with Global and Enigma battling it out to emerge from Group B as the top seed into the knockouts. In what was a straightforward affair, with Global conquering Enigma on Bind and Icebox with a 13-4 scoreline on both the maps.

Next, we saw VLT go up against Exceeli in a rematch of the first round in Group A, with tournament qualification on the line this time around. Despite gaining an 8-4 lead, VLT saw Exceeli take the game to overtime, with the former even having to save a map point. However, Anuj ‘Amaterasu’ Sharma and Tejas ‘rite2ace’ Sawant stepped up at the right moment to rescue VLT, who secured Haven 16-14. Exceeli gave VLT some trouble on Icebox as well, leading 9-5 at one stage. But, VLT rallied to go on an 8-round win streak on their Attacking side to win Icebox 13-9 and seal the series 2-0.

The final game of the Group Stages pit Enigma up against Salt Esports, with the winner joining the other 3 teams in the knockout phase. Enigma were never really in much trouble on Icebox and sealed the map with a quick 13-6 scoreline. Haven was once again smooth sailing for Enigma as they closed out the map 13-5 and the series 2-0 to make it 3 Indian teams in the final four.

The VCC Main Event resumes from the 27th of August, with a double-elimination format featuring VLT, Global, Enigma, and Exploit. It will be intriguing to see how the bracket will play out and who will become the representatives of South Asia at the APAC Last Chance Qualifiers.

OG Demolish G2 To Go Top Of The Group In ESL Pro League S14

After a shock defeat against Sinners esports yesterday, G2 were upset yet again. This time by international roster OG who handed them a thumping 2-0 loss to take themselves to the top of the table and send G2 reeling to the bottom. Analysts and fans both expected G2 to bounce back from yesterday’s defeat but “aleksib” and co. had a different plan altogether as they took their own map pick first, and then absolutely thrashed G2 on their pick of Inferno.

The win for OG comes off the back of another 2-0 win versus VP yesterday, and after today they have all but secured a playoff spot for themselves, needing only 1 win out of the remaining 3 to qualify and having already beaten the 2 teams ranked higher than them in the HLTV world rankings.

MAP VETO

⦁ OG removed Vertigo
⦁ G2 removed Overpass
⦁ OG picked Mirage
⦁ G2 picked Inferno
⦁ OG removed Nuke
⦁ G2 removed Ancient
⦁ Dust2 was leftover

MAP 1: Mirage

Having yet again avoided the two newest maps, Ancient and Vertigo, OG plyed their trade on their standard Mirage pick and got off to a decent start taking a lead of 5:2 before G2 found their footing. G2 went on a tear of their own, thanks to Nikola “NiKo” Kovac as he piled up 24 frags to give his team a 9:6 lead. After switching sides OG decided to show their opponents just what they were made of as they picked up 7 rounds on the trot, full buy or not it didn’t seem to matter as Aleksi “Aleksib” Virolainen’s reads were always on point. G2 took just one round, a partial buy with Deagles and tec-9s before OG stomped them again to take the map 16:10.

MAP 2: Inferno (Picked by: G2, Won by: OG, Final Score: 16:5)

If Mirage was considered dominant, Inferno was on another level for OG. Having picked into it consistently in the past, they were well versed with the setup and demonstrated that today. This time around, it was G2 who came out with all guns blazing, taking the pistol and the conversion and the following full buy round as well to take a 4:0 lead.

But no one could expect what Shahar ‘flameZ’ Shushan and Mateusz ‘mantuu’ Wilczewski had in store as G2 crumbled versus their might. They managed a single T round thanks to a Nemanja ‘huNter-‘ Kovač 4K as OG took the half 10:5. Aleksi continued his dominant calling as OG moved to the T side, winning every round from there on out, thereby winning 16 of the last 17 rounds of the map to take the map 16:5 and the series 2:0.

WHAT NOW FOR G2?

G2 currently sit at the bottom of the group B table with 2 losses, OG are on the top with 2 clean 2:0’s under their belt. G2 will play complexity tomorrow to redeem themselves to have a shot at qualifying while OG play forZe, the surprise entry in Pro League S14 to cement their place in the playoffs.

SkRossi tops the list of first blood kills at VCC playoffs

The road to APAC Last Chance Qualifier kicked off with fireworks, as the first places at the regional championship were also on the table. With just one for the South Asian on the line, all eyes were on the likes of Global Esports and Velocity Gaming, to see who would secure the lone spot at the said former event.

Global Esports’s Ganesh “SkRossi” Gangadhar led the way at last week’s Valorant Conquerors Championship Grand finale against regional counterparts Velocity Gaming. The Indian side had initially qualified for the main VCC event from the second iteration of the Indian Qualifier and is currently led by Bhavin “HellrangeR” Kotwani. The two heavyweights of Indian Valorant locked horns in the feature match of the day, as they looked to kickstart their conquest. Split played host to the first game, with Velocity Gaming running away with their opponent’s map pick. 

Although post their defeat on Split, it was Ganesh “SkRossi” Gangadhar who managed to propel the tempo of his team as he went on to rack up a significant number of kills.

Today as per data collected from vlr.gg,  SkRossi topped the amount of first blood kills across the Finals Playoffs with upto 63 first bloods under his belt. SkRossi was the difference-maker for Global Esports throughout the three-day – Finals playoffs tournament. The 22-year-old played Jett to perfection recording over 200 kills across matches played.

The best of five grand finals saw SkRossi post up a colossal 108 kill streak, more than any player could pile up in a finals appearance. First blood kills are always a charm as teams get onto a man-advantage when the former is achieved. It’s either the suffering team who would gamble and bank on their odds or would just try to hold the line as the situation permits.

SkRossi was adjudged as the Most Valuable Player, an award from a result of his heroics across the tournament with post-game footage being made available across the Esports community where he is seen celebrating, emotional from their final map win.
